无忧启动论坛
标题:
修改注册表文件DEFAULT,让PE用上120DPI
[打印本页]
作者:
hy169
时间:
2011-2-23 17:24
标题:
修改注册表文件DEFAULT,让PE用上120DPI
最近体验了数个大大的PE作品,发现有一个共性就是显示DPI默认是96 dpi,在高分辩率时字体显得很小,看得很费力伤眼,但是似乎所有的PE都没有权限进行DPI的调整。为此,我进行了数次试验,终于发现了注册表中的关健,在我的本本1280x800通过。欢迎各位朋友亲身体验!
加载注册表DEFAULT,定位于
[HKEY_CURRENT_USER\Control Panel\Desktop\WindowMetrics]
"BorderWidth"="-15"
"
CaptionFont"=hex:f3,ff,ff,ff,……
"CaptionHeight"="-270"
"CaptionWidth"="-270"
"IconFont"=hex:f3,ff,ff,ff,……
"IconSpacing"="-1125"
"IconTitleWrap"="1"
"IconVerticalspacing"="-1125"
"MenuFont"=hex:f3,ff,ff,ff,……
"MenuHeight"="-270"
"MenuWidth"="-270"
"MessageFont"=hex:f3,ff,ff,ff,……
"ScrollHeight"="-240"
"ScrollWidth"="-240"
"Shell Icon BPP"="16"
"SmCaptionFont"=hex:f3,ff,ff,ff,……
"SmCaptionHeight"="-225"
"SmCaptionWidth"="-225"
"StatusFont"=hex:f3,ff,ff,ff,…… ;打开每一个字体都有好多种字号,这里就是选择字号
"Shell Icon Size"="32"
"AppliedDPI"=dword:00000058 ;调置DPI为 88 dpi
"MinAnimate"="0"
按红字部份修改,替换PE内核中同名文件并保存,重启进入PE将发现系统字体变大了!
分析:因为PE启动后注册表显示的是96 dpi且实时更改后再打开注册表依然显示96 dpi,就是说PE唯一可识别的DPI就是96。而本机硬盘启动后120DPI的注册表font值为hex:f2,ff,ff,ff,……
那么
以PE的DPI 96 对应于硬盘系统的DPI 120,选择相应的字号
硬盘版120DPI 字号是f2,那么PE版96 DPI 对应注册表中 96 dpi 的字号就是f2
硬盘版120DPI 字号是f2,那么PE版96 DPI 对应注册表中 88 dpi 的字号就是f3
……
[
本帖最后由 hy169 于 2011-2-23 19:16 编辑
]
作者:
hlstudio
时间:
2011-2-23 23:54
这个好,记得以前想搞,没搞定,顶楼主。
作者:
2010ttt
时间:
2011-2-26 08:26
支持一下
建议楼主把它改成reg格式的
作者:
玄天
时间:
2011-2-26 11:53
更改默认的DPI后大概会有99.9%的人眼睛受不了:)
作者:
freesoft00
时间:
2011-2-26 20:49
更改这个并不好,有时候又副作用。
作者:
hy169
时间:
2011-3-10 00:35
标题:
再战PE注册表之120 DPI,达成显示效果和标准系统一样!但……
曾经发贴写了一个让PE用上120dpi大字体的方法《
修改注册表文件DEFAULT,让PE用上120DPI》
http://bbs.wuyou.net/forum.php?mod=viewthread&tid=187692
但是一些默认的GUI窗口,系统还是按96dpi的大小设置,在高分辨下会显得比较小!上述方法不能解决此问题,让我一直耿耿于怀……但PE系统我也是偶尔用之,所以也就搁置起来了。
前两天我又用了一阵PE,此问题摆在眼前,我下决心要把她搞大!分析了一下,进入PE后只认96dpi,看来还是系统设定上的问题。搜索了一下注册表,发现在HKLM键下有一子键进行定义:
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\FontDPI]
"LogPixels"=dword:00000060
如此就好办了,上下齐动,给我大大大……
加载注册表文件DEFAULT,定位于
[HKEY_CURRENT_USER\Control Panel\Desktop\WindowMetrics]
"BorderWidth"="-15"
"
CaptionFont"=hex:f2,ff,ff,ff,……
"CaptionHeight"="-270"
"CaptionWidth"="-270"
"IconFont"=hex:f2,ff,ff,ff,……
"IconSpacing"="-1125"
"IconTitleWrap"="1"
"IconVerticalspacing"="-1125"
"MenuFont"=hex:f2,ff,ff,ff,……
"MenuHeight"="-270"
"MenuWidth"="-270"
"MessageFont"=hex:f2,ff,ff,ff,……
"ScrollHeight"="-240"
"ScrollWidth"="-240"
"Shell Icon BPP"="16"
"SmCaptionFont"=hex:f2,ff,ff,ff,……
"SmCaptionHeight"="-225"
"SmCaptionWidth"="-225"
"StatusFont"=hex:f2,ff,ff,ff,……
"Shell Icon Size"="32"
"AppliedDPI"=dword:00000078
"MinAnimate"="0"
加载注册表文件SOFTWARE,定位于
[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\FontDPI]
"LogPixels"=dword:00000078
按上述设定修改、置换PE内核注册表文件,重启PE,果然都大了啊^_^
8过,怎么这么难看了呢,真的象是浮肿了,一点都不清爽@^@
哈哈,用原版字体SIMSUN.TTC替换后,*好*也好了!
唉,就是吨位变重了哦!好小子,重了7M多呢!
声明:
本人一直偏好高分辨率,上述搞大行为在1280x800下通过,不喜勿试!
欢迎光临 无忧启动论坛 (http://bbs.wuyou.net/)
Powered by Discuz! X3.3